A recent study published in the Journal of Social and Personal Relationships explores how adolescent attachment styles influence brain activity in adulthood during social interactions. The findings reveal that securely attached adolescents exhibit increased brain activity in regions associated with emotion, cognition, and reward when holding hands with a romantic partner or even a stranger. These results suggest that the quality of attachment in adolescence can shape adult responses to social support at a neural level. A new study published in the Journal of Personality examined the link between attachment profiles, singlehood, and psychological well-being. Despite the universal desire for romantic companionship, a growing number of people are choosing to live alone, with a significant increase in solo living from 7.6% in 1967 to 14.4% in 2020 in the United States. Further, around 35% of U.S. adults are not in a romantic relationship. In their new study, Christopher A. In a recent study published in Social Psychological and Personality Science, researchers discovered intriguing connections between partners’ feelings of attachment insecurity and their marital satisfaction and stability. The study found that the interactive dynamics of both partners’ attachment insecurities can significantly predict the future of their marital satisfaction and even the potential dissolution of the marriage. A study has shed new light on the psychological forces shaping the landscape of bipartisanship in the United States. Published in the journal Personality and Individual Differences, the research led by Dritjon Gruda of the Católica Porto Business School and his colleagues suggests that politicians’ attachment orientations influence their willingness to cross party lines. The motivation behind this research stemmed from the stark polarization gripping U.S. politics. New research demonstrates that women’s preferences for certain male facial features are influenced by the perceived emotions on those faces. The findings, published inEvolutionary Human Sciences, indicate that masculine faces are perceived as more attractive when they display a happy expression, suggesting that positive emotions can offset the negative perceptions linked to masculine facial features. A study published in the Psychology of Music reveals that more than 86% of popular songs about relationships depict an insecure style of romantic attachment, including avoidant, anxious and fearful attachment. The findings highlight the potential influence of popular music lyrics on shaping adolescents’ perceptions and behaviors in romantic relationships. Music consumption often drastically increases during adolescence, a period when many individuals also begin to explore romantic relationships.
